Katherine Delawrit has grown up in the tiny village of Worcestershire. Tired of living in the lifeless village, Katherine leaves her family behind in search of adventure. On her first day away from home, she meets the pirate boy Thomas Egret. After joining Thomas's crew, she learns first-hand what it's like to be a pirate.
